INDIANAPOLIS, May 11, 2011 /PRNewswire/ -- Leading pricing software developer, Digonex Technologies, Inc., today announced its Sports & Entertainment Analytical Ticketing System (SEATS); the first fully automated, dynamic pricing system for event ticketing has gained the Anaheim Ducks as its first National Hockey League user.
LOS ANGELES, March 2, 2011 /PRNewswire/ -- The NHL's Anaheim Ducks and Honda Center have partnered with Txtstation Mobile Marketing for the 2010-2011 season in an effort to provide fans with a more interactive experience at Honda Center.
IRVINE, Calif., Jan. 20, 2011 /PRNewswire/ -- The Orange County Great Park Board of Directors today authorized CEO Mike Ellzey to enter into negotiations with the Anaheim Ducks to develop a community ice facility at the Great Park for both public and private use.
IRVINE, Calif., July 8 /PRNewswire/ -- The Anaheim Ducks, LA Galaxy and Futboleros Street Teams are calling all kids to join them for a fun day of interactive sports activities at the Orange County Great Park 4th Anniversary Celebration - "Growing the Park." This day-long family fun festival combines the fun of honing your hockey skills, being taught amazing soccer tricks plus meeting Wild Wing, the popular Anaheim Ducks mascot.
